Berkshire Healthcare NHS Foundation Trust is a specialist mental health and community health services trust. Rated 'outstanding' by the CQC, we're committed to providing the best possible care to people across Berkshire. As an employer, we're committed to offering an inclusive and compassionate environment where our people share in a sense of belonging and are supported to flourish. Berkshire Traumatic Stress Service and Birth in Mind are Berkshire based services, whilst our OpCourage Veterans Mental Health and Wellbeing Service covers the area of Berkshire, Buckinghamshire, Oxfordshire, and Hampshire including the Isle of Wight. You will be joining a multi-disciplinary team. The service operational administrative base is in the University of Reading, Berkshire and there would be an expectation to work there at least once a week. In addition, there would be a need to travel across area covered when required, including to our subcontractors in Sussex. There are opportunities for flexible working.
